Frequently Asked Questions about Glastonbury
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Glastonbury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Glastonbury ranges from $1,325 to $2,735 with an average monthly rent of $1,889.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Glastonbury c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Glastonbury range from $1,150 to $3,774.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,457.
How expensive are Glastonbury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Glastonbury on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,700 to $4,150 - averaging $2,843 for the location.
